Indénié-Djuablin, Comoé, Ivory Coast

Overview

Indénié-Djuablin, located in the deep east of Ivory Coast, is a region known for its lush landscapes, cocoa plantations, and lively Akan traditions. The area's main city, Abengourou, is a cultural crossroads with lively markets and a royal palace reflecting its historical importance.

Best Time to Visit

November to February for cooler, dry weather and cultural festivals.

Local Tips

Taxis are affordable but confirm the price before starting a trip. Bring mosquito repellent and cash, as ATMs are limited outside major towns.

Cultural Etiquette

Respect local customs by greeting politely and dressing modestly, especially in rural areas. Tipping is not mandatory but appreciated in nicer restaurants.

Safety Warnings

Exercise caution at night and avoid poorly lit or isolated areas. Petty theft can occur in crowded places, keep valuables secure. Political demonstrations should be avoided.

Hidden Gems

Seek out the Djuablin royal palace, small cocoa farms offering tours, and nearby villages like Ehuasso for authentic experiences away from tourist routes.
